
/* HEADERS */

#cp_featured_cities h3,
#cp_editorial_module h3 { font:bold 13px/13px "trebuchet ms",sans-serif; color:#1E1E17; padding:0; margin:14px 0 10px 0; }
#cp_featured_cities h3 a,
#cp_editorial_module h3 a { color:#1E1E17; text-decoration:none !important; }
#cp_featured_cities h3 a:hover,
#cp_editorial_module h3 a:hover { color:#575744; }

#cp_featured_cities h4,
#cp_editorial_module h4 { font-size:12px; line-height:12px; font-weight:bold; margin:0; padding:5px 0 0 0; }
#cp_featured_cities h4 a,
#cp_editorial_module h4 a { text-decoration:underline; }

/* FEATURED CITIES */

#cp_featured_cities { width:630px; }
#cp_featured_cities { background:url(images/static/content-box-bg.gif) no-repeat; margin:0 0 14px 0; padding:4px 0 0 0; }
#cp_featured_cities .cp_main_content_box_bottom { background:url(images/static/content-box-bottom.gif) no-repeat; height:11px; overflow:hidden; text-indent:-9999px; }
#cp_featured_cities .cp_main_content_box_inside_bottom { background:url(images/static/content-box-inside-bottom.gif) no-repeat; height:7px; overflow:hidden; }
#cp_featured_cities .no_title { margin-top:3px; }
#cp_featured_cities .cp_main_content_box_h5 { background:url(images/static/main-content-box-h5.gif) no-repeat; margin:0 4px 3px 4px; zoom: 1;}
#cp_featured_cities .cp_main_content_box_h5 h5 { padding:8px 10px 9px 10px; font:bold 14px/14px "trebuchet ms",sans-serif; color:#FFF; }

#cp_featured_cities .cp_main_content_box_inside { background:url(images/static/content-box-inside-bg.gif) no-repeat; margin:0 4px; padding:0 0 7px 10px; }

#cp_featured_cities .cp_two_column_promo { float:left; width:305px; }
#cp_featured_cities .cp_two_column_promo img { float:left; margin:0 7px 0 0; }
#cp_featured_cities .cp_two_column_promo p { margin:0; padding:0; }
#cp_featured_cities .cp_two_column_promo h3,
#cp_featured_cities .cp_two_column_promo p,
#cp_featured_cities .cp_two_column_promo h4 { padding-right:14px; }

/* EDITORIAL MODULE */

#cp_editorial_module { width:322px; }
#cp_editorial_module { background:url(images/static/gutter-box-bg.gif) no-repeat; margin:0; padding:4px 0 0 0; }
#cp_editorial_module .cp_gutter_box_bottom { background:url(images/static/gutter-box-bottom.gif) no-repeat; height:11px; overflow:hidden; text-indent:-9999px; }
#cp_editorial_module .cp_gutter_box_inside_bottom { background:url(images/static/gutter-box-inside-bottom.gif) no-repeat; height:7px; overflow:hidden; }
#cp_editorial_module .no_title { margin-top:3px; }
#cp_editorial_module .cp_gutter_box_h5 { background:url(images/static/gutter-box-h5.gif) no-repeat; margin:0 4px 3px 4px; zoom: 1;}
#cp_editorial_module .cp_gutter_box_h5 h5 { padding:8px 10px 9px 10px; font:bold 14px/14px "trebuchet ms",sans-serif; color:#FFF; }

#cp_editorial_module ul { margin:0; padding-bottom:10px; padding-top:5px; line-height:1.1em; }
#cp_editorial_module ul li { padding:7px 14px 0 24px; background-position:14px 11px; }
#cp_editorial_module ul a,
#cp_editorial_module ul a:hover { text-decoration:underline; }

#cp_editorial_module .cp_gutter_box_promo { margin:0; padding:21px 10px 14px 10px; }
#cp_editorial_module .cp_gutter_box_promo img { float:left; margin:0 7px 0 0; }
#cp_editorial_module .cp_gutter_box_promo h3 { margin-top:0; margin-bottom:5px; }

#cp_editorial_module .cp_gutter_box_list h3 { margin:0 14px 10px 14px; padding:0; }
#cp_editorial_module .cp_gutter_box_list h3.list_title { margin:7px 14px 0 14px; padding:0 0 2px 0; border-bottom:1px solid #D3D3C9; }
#cp_editorial_module .cp_gutter_box_list p { margin:0 14px 14px 14px; padding:0; font-size:11px; line-height:1.2em; }

#cp_editorial_module .cp_gutter_box_inside { background:url(images/static/gutter-box-inside-bg.gif) no-repeat; margin:0 4px; }
